I'm completing a PQQ and I've been asked to "provide recent evidence of workplace inspections and other checks that demonstrate procedures are effective."

In my mind this is asking for a site audit form rather than weekly/monthly checks, ie racking inspections, FLT daily checksheets.

Is my thought process correct?

"workplace inspections and other checks" I would say this is exactly what you think it is, including internal and external Impartial audits of the management system. Given the way it is worded I dont expect they have specifics in mind, you often find this on generic PQQ's
